The 2025 NFL regular season does not begin until mid-September, but the annual Hall of Fame Game will take place on Thursday night to open the league’s 106th season. The Los Angeles Chargers and Detroit Lions are squaring off in a matchup between teams who are hoping to bounce back following disappointing playoff losses last year. Los Angeles went 11-6 in its first season under head coach Jim Harbaugh before losing to Houston in a wild card game. Detroit set a team record with 15 wins in the regular season, but it became the second team in league history to win 15+ games and lose its playoff opener.

Kickoff from Tom Benson Hall of Fame Stadium is set for 8 p.m. ET in Canton, Ohio. Detroit is a 2.5-point favorite in the latest Lions vs. Chargers odds, while the over/under for total points scored is 33.5.
